Pergolas: Sleek, Open-Air Shade Solutions

Pergolas are ideal for those who want partial shade with an open, airy feel. These structures are typically made from wood, aluminum, or vinyl and can be customized to suit modern, rustic, or traditional design styles.

Top Pergola Features to Consider:

  • Adjustable louvers for flexible sunlight control

  • Climbing vines or retractable canopies for natural shade

  • Built-in lighting and privacy screens for enhanced ambiance

  • Overhead fans to keep air circulating on the hottest days

A pergola can be installed over a patio, deck, or even beside a pool to create a cozy lounging or dining area that ties seamlessly into your hardscape design.

Pavilions: Full-Cover Shelter for Year-Round Use

If you’re looking for more comprehensive shade and protection from the elements, a pavilion may be the perfect solution. Unlike pergolas, pavilions offer a full roof, making them ideal for hosting gatherings regardless of weather.

Benefits of Backyard Pavilions:

  • Full shade and rain protection

  • A permanent structure for outdoor kitchens or lounges

  • Ceiling lights, heaters, and fans can be built-in

  • Greater architectural presence in your yard

Pavilions pair beautifully with interlock pavers and natural stonework, giving your outdoor space a polished, luxurious look.

FAQs

What’s the difference between a pergola and a pavilion?

Pergolas provide partial shade with open beams or adjustable slats, while pavilions offer full coverage with a complete roof structure.

Can pergolas and pavilions be used together?

Yes! Many homeowners combine both to create layered outdoor zones—for example, a pergola over a dining area and a pavilion for a lounge or outdoor kitchen.

Are these structures durable enough for Canadian winters?

With the right materials and installation, both pergolas and pavilions can withstand GTA’s seasonal changes. Professional construction ensures long-term performance.

What are the best materials for building a pergola or pavilion?

Common materials include pressure-treated wood, cedar, aluminum, and vinyl. Each has its benefits depending on style preferences and maintenance levels.

How much customization is available?

Both structures can be highly customized with lighting, fans, built-in seating, and even smart home features for remote control.
